Yes, arguably the mips_cpu structure could also contain
a descriptor of the MMU routines to bind, and it probably
would have if it would have been a simple matter of an
address/length of a vector to copy. But heck, it could
be a function pointer as well, I suppose.
Anyway, I'm not surprised if there was something off
somewhere in the RM7000 descriptor. I did a first
cut based on an old copy of the QED spec - I had no
hardware to test it on - and there was no pretention
of putting in full RM7000 support in the kernel when
I did the decriptor, it was more a matter of showing
what a 3-cache CPU would look like!
